Too often, individ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D) face a limited world — with few options for where to live, how to work, and ways to build a meaningful life. In Virginia, the challenges are especially acute. Despite a deep need, there are far too few opportunities that honor the unique abilities, dreams, and dignity of people with disabilities.
At Vanguard Landing, we’re changing that.
This project began in 2010, when a group of passionate parents, families, and community members came together around a single question: What happens to our loved ones when we’re no longer here to care for them? Their answer was bold and full of heart — to create a place where individuals with IDD could live vibrant, independent, and fulfilling lives with as much or as little support as they need.
A Mission Born from Love and Persistence
Vanguard Landing exists to support ad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ities in building full lives rooted in dignity, belonging, and choice.
We believe every person has the right to choose where they live, how they receive supports, and how they engage in meaningful work and relationships.
Vanguard Landing is an intentional community made up of homes, thoughtfully developed to provide safe, supportive, and independence-focused living environments. Each cottage operates as its own home, with services guided by person-centered planning and individual preferences.
Beyond residential living, a variety of optional campus amenities, employment enterprises, and social opportunities are available for residents who choose to participate in alignment with their goals.
Through this model, Vanguard Landing aims to expand access to high-quality residential and employment opportunities while promoting inclusion and community integration throughout the Commonwealth of Virginia.
A New Kind of Community
Vanguard Landing is a thoughtfully planned community featuring residential homes designed to support ad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ities in living full, self-directed lives.
Our model emphasizes person-centered planning, independence, and meaningful community integration. While innovative in Virginia, it reflects a housing approach that has been successfully implemented in communities across the country. We are proud to be part of the Together for Choice network, collaborating with like-minded organizations that advocate for expanded choice, dignity, and opportunity.
At Vanguard Landing, we believe one size does not fit all. Every individual deserves the opportunity to:
-
Live independently or with supports tailored to their needs and preferences
-
Pursue meaningful work aligned with their interests and goals
-
Engage socially and recreationally in ways that foster connection and belonging
In addition to residential living, optional on-site and off-site opportunities are available for residents who choose to participate — including life skills development, continuing education, fitness, the arts, and broader community engagement — all guided by each person’s individual goals and support plan.

We are currently under construction with Phase One, which will include:
- Five-bedroom cottages and one-bedroom townhomes
- A central Gathering Point for connection and activities
- The launch of our VanGarden and farm market
- A mix of residents with and without disabilities, living and thriving together
- We’re fundraising to add the Enterprise Building and Sportsplex design and construction before the end of Phase 1 completion.
We plan to welcome up to 123 full-time residents and 50 day program participants. 100’s of families from all over the United States have shown interest and are working hard to get their family member on our Accepted List — a testament to the deep demand for this kind of community in our region.
Our campus will also include innovative on-site Enterprises such as:
- VanGarden and Farmstand
- The Gathering Point
-Van Laundromat
-Mail Room
-Seaside Cafe - Lindsey Grace’s Small Event Space
- Enterprise Building
-Acorn & Oak Gift Shop
-VanDough’s Bakery - Sportsplex and Wellness Center
And through partnerships with local businesses, residents will have even more off-site job opportunities to explore.
